This course equips oil and gas professionals with the practical knowledge required to navigate the emerging market of certified and differentiated gas. Participants will gain an understanding of voluntary methane initiatives, leading certification standards, and measurement-informed methane inventories. The course also addresses key technical concepts, including uncertainty management and reconciliation techniques, and explores the evolving regulatory landscape, including upcoming EU methane import requirements.Read more...
